Depay Demands More Game Time

By Chimezie Nebolisa

Memphis Depay has expressed his dissatisfaction over his limited playing time in the Barcelona team this season.

Barcelona coach, Xavi Hernandez has preferred the trio Robert Lewandowski, Ousmane Dembele and Raphinha to lead club’s attack, with Depay being an unused substitute in the first four games.

In an interview with ESPN, Depay said: “Of course, this time I look extra forward to this week with the national team, I’m sure you can guess why. I played less than usual and it’s not something I am used to. But here you know you are going to play, so I am extra motivated and thankful.”

“I had two starting spots in the last two weeks in La Liga. It’s not enough.

“I get taken off after 60 minutes, but I am longing for more. In the last 25 minutes of the game, there is more space and I always have the power to profit from that,” he continued.
